Difficulties in dewaxing process

Edible oil dewaxing is an important link in the process of oil refining. Its main purpose is to remove waxy components from oil, make products clearer and more transparent, and improve quality and taste. However, the dewaxing process is not easy, and there are many technical difficulties and challenges.

First of all, the content of waxy components in edible oil is low, but it has a significant impact on the appearance and quality of oil products. How to effectively separate these trace waxes without affecting other components of oils and fats is the core difficulty of dewaxing process. Usually, the melting point of wax is high, while the melting point of other components in edible oil is low, so it is necessary to accurately control the temperature to ensure that wax can be precipitated and avoid changes in other components of oil.

Secondly, the dewaxing process requires efficient cooling and filtration technology. In the cooling stage, the oil needs to be quickly cooled to the temperature range where wax precipitates, which puts high demands on the refrigeration capacity and process design of the equipment. In the filtration stage, it is necessary to ensure that the precipitated wax particles can be completely removed and the filtration device can not be blocked, which requires high-performance filtration materials and precise process control.

Besides, the wax content and properties of different kinds of edible oils are different, so the dewaxing process needs to be adjusted according to the specific oil types. For example, the wax composition and melting point of vegetable oils such as soybean oil, sunflower oil and corn oil are quite different, which requires flexibility and adaptability of process parameters such as cooling rate, temperature range and filtration method.

Finally, both economy and environmental protection should be taken into account in the dewaxing process. On the one hand, it is necessary to minimize energy consumption and production costs; On the other hand, the by-products produced by dewaxing need to be properly treated to avoid environmental pollution.

In a word, the dewaxing process is complex and delicate, which needs to be optimized in technology, equipment and management.
